Two new Godfather Games
PS3, Wii
14th January 2007, 6:12pm



Electronic Arts has announced two more Godfather games - one titled The Godfather - Don's Edition for Playstation3, and another The Godfather - Blackhand Edition for the Nintendo Wii.
The Wii version includes motion-sensitive controls, and enhanced action combat. The PS3 game Blackhand Edition contains the original game as well as the Corleone Expansion Pack - and also makes full use of the SixAxis control to fight it out with your opposition.
Go from Street Soldier to Don, and control the streets of New York. You can either play as an "Enforcer" or "Operator", each with their own unique spin on the gameplay. Execute hits, chat up corrupt cops, call in favours, and battle rival families.
Both games will be released in March this year.
